From 01c5dde6d1d73a3563297f73cdf645e9a28d2b42 Mon Sep 17 00:00:00 2001 From: Peter Steinberger Date: Sun, 5 Apr 2026 14:18:00 +0100 Subject: [PATCH] fix(agents): add update_plan display metadata --- .../Sources/OpenClawKit/Resources/tool-display.json | 8 ++++++++ src/agents/tool-display-config.ts | 5 +++++ 2 files changed, 13 insertions(+) diff --git a/apps/shared/OpenClawKit/Sources/OpenClawKit/Resources/tool-display.json b/apps/shared/OpenClawKit/Sources/OpenClawKit/Resources/tool-display.json index e91fbdaaab5..52bd890e716 100644 --- a/apps/shared/OpenClawKit/Sources/OpenClawKit/Resources/tool-display.json +++ b/apps/shared/OpenClawKit/Sources/OpenClawKit/Resources/tool-display.json @@ -361,6 +361,14 @@ } } }, + "update_plan": { + "emoji": "πŸ—ΊοΈ", + "title": "Update Plan", + "detailKeys": [ + "explanation", + "plan.0.step" + ] + }, "gateway": { "emoji": "πŸ”Œ", "title": "Gateway", diff --git a/src/agents/tool-display-config.ts b/src/agents/tool-display-config.ts index cefbc84405a..4e6948500f2 100644 --- a/src/agents/tool-display-config.ts +++ b/src/agents/tool-display-config.ts @@ -249,6 +249,11 @@ export const TOOL_DISPLAY_CONFIG: ToolDisplayConfig = { }, }, }, + update_plan: { + emoji: "πŸ—ΊοΈ", + title: "Update Plan", + detailKeys: ["explanation", "plan.0.step"], + }, gateway: { emoji: "πŸ”Œ", title: "Gateway",